Abstract
Methods and apparatuses to provide an “Open access” service model using wavelength division multiplexing (“WDM”) passive optical networks (“PONs”) are described. A cross-connect is used to supply a first set of optical signals corresponding to a first service provider and a second set of optical signals corresponding to a second service provider to a WDM multiplexer/demultiplexer. The WDM multiplexer/de-multiplexer is used to multiplex and transmit the first set and the second set to a remote location. Another WDM multiplexer/de-multiplexer at the remote location is used to de-multiplex the first set and the second set. The first set may be supplied to a first user and the second set may be supplied to a second user. Transceivers coupled to the cross-connect may be used to generate the optical signals. For one embodiment, the transceivers include a wavelength-locked light source. For one embodiment, the transceivers are alike.
